Services for Lula Mae Edwards will be held at 9 a.m. Monday, June 3, 2013, in the chapel of John Kramer & Son, Alexandria, with Rev. Kurian Zachariah officiating. Interment will be in Flatwoods Cemetery.

Friends are asked to call from 4 p.m. until 9 p.m. on Sunday and from 8:30 a.m. until the time of the service at John Kramer & Son Funeral Home.

She was preceded in death by her husband, Alvie Edwards and one son, Roger Dale Edwards.

Some of Mrs. Lula's hobbies were cooking, working in her flower garden, gardening but most of all enjoyed spending time with her family. She was a talented Seamstress and made many clothes for family and friends. She enjoyed attending Mass and until recently she was going to St. Margaret's in Boyce.

Those left to cherish her memory include: four daughters, Billie Ann Brown; Bernadine Hunley; Rosemary Chianelli (Ralph); Linda Jean Thomas (Tracy); three sons, Alton Ray Edwards; Dewey Glenn Edwards (Doris); Kenneth Lee Edwards (Cathy); Fifteen grandchildren; twenty-six great grandchildren; six great great -grandchildren; one brother, Cleveland Paddie (Mary) of Marksville, LA; Bernice Roshto and Marie Parker.
